What makes a roof truly storm-resistant for our area's severe weather?
Moreland Hills requires roofs to withstand 115 mph wind speeds per ASCE 7-22 standards. Class 4 impact-rated shingles resist 1.75-inch hail stones common during May-July convective storms. These shingles feature reinforced fiberglass mats and modified asphalt that maintain integrity during impact. Combined with proper decking attachment and high-wind rated installation, this creates a system that survives severe weather while preventing insurance claims that drive up future premiums.
What are the current code requirements for roof replacements in our village?
The Moreland Hills Building Department enforces the 2019 Residential Code of Ohio, requiring specific ice and water shield installation at eaves and valleys. Contractors must hold Ohio Construction Industry Licensing Board certification. Current codes mandate extended flashing details and proper drip edge integration that weren't required decades ago. These requirements address lessons learned from storm damage patterns, particularly important given our moderate-high hail risk and severe wind exposure.
My Moreland Hills home was built around 1959. Should I be concerned about my asphalt shingle roof?
Roofs in the Moreland Hills Residential District from that era are now 67 years old, well beyond the 25-30 year lifespan of architectural asphalt shingles. The 1x6 pine plank decking common in these homes expands and contracts with Ohio's seasonal moisture cycles, causing fastener fatigue. This movement, combined with decades of UV degradation, creates brittle shingles that crack and lose their protective granules. Water infiltration then accelerates wood rot in the plank decking, compromising the entire roof structure.

Could my attic ventilation be causing problems with my steep roof?
Improper ventilation on 8/12 pitch roofs creates hot air pockets that accelerate shingle deterioration and promote attic mold growth. The 2019 Residential Code of Ohio requires specific intake and exhaust ratios to maintain proper airflow. Inadequate ventilation causes heat buildup that bakes asphalt shingles from underneath, while moisture condensation rots wood decking. Balanced ventilation extends roof life and prevents ice dam formation during winter freeze-thaw cycles.
Should I consider solar shingles instead of traditional asphalt when replacing my roof?
Traditional architectural asphalt shingles remain cost-effective for most Moreland Hills homes, but solar integration deserves evaluation. Ohio's 1:1 net metering and the 30% federal investment tax credit make solar shingles financially viable in 2026. While premium-priced initially, they generate electricity that offsets rising energy costs. The decision balances upfront investment against long-term energy savings, with traditional shingles allowing separate solar panel installation if desired.
My roof looks fine from the ground. Why would I need a professional inspection?
Traditional visual inspections miss sub-surface moisture trapped beneath asphalt shingles. Drone-based infrared thermal mapping identifies temperature variations indicating wet insulation or decking before visible damage occurs. This technology detects moisture migration patterns that walk-over inspections cannot see, particularly valuable on steep 8/12 pitch roofs where access is limited. Early detection prevents structural rot and mold growth, saving significant repair costs.
My homeowner's insurance premium keeps increasing. Can my roof help reduce these costs?
Ohio has experienced an 18% average premium increase due to severe weather claims. Installing an IBHS FORTIFIED Home certified roof qualifies for insurance discounts by demonstrating superior storm resistance. These roofs meet enhanced wind uplift and water intrusion standards that reduce claim likelihood. Insurance companies recognize this lower risk profile and adjust premiums accordingly, often offsetting the initial upgrade cost within 5-7 years through reduced payments.
